4. Setup and Installation
This section outlines the steps for assembling and installing your floor mount laundry sink. A faucet is not included and must be purchased separately.
4.1 Unpacking and Inspection
- Carefully remove all components from the packaging.
- Inspect all parts for any signs of damage. Do not proceed with installation if any parts are damaged. Contact customer support.
4.2 Assembling the Legs
- Turn the sink tub upside down on a soft, protective surface to prevent scratching.
- Attach each of the four metal support legs to the designated mounting points on the underside of the sink tub using the provided hardware. Ensure they are securely fastened.
- Carefully turn the assembled sink upright.

An image showing the complete Swan White floor mount laundry sink with its four gray support legs assembled, ready for installation.
4.3 Faucet Installation (Faucet Not Included)
- The sink features pre-drilled 4-inch centers for faucet installation.
- Follow the manufacturer's instructions for your chosen faucet to install it onto the sink.
- Ensure all faucet connections are tightened properly to prevent leaks.
4.4 Plumbing Connections
- Position the sink in its desired location, ensuring it is level.
- Connect the hot and cold water supply lines to the faucet inlets.
- Connect the sink's pre-installed drain assembly to your household's waste plumbing system.
- Turn on the water supply and check all connections for leaks. Tighten any leaking connections immediately.

6. Care and Maintenance
Your Swan White Laundry Sink is constructed from Veritek, a durable material designed for longevity and easy care.
6.1 Cleaning
- Clean the sink regularly with warm water and a mild, non-abrasive liquid detergent.
- Wipe the surface with a soft cloth or sponge.
- Rinse thoroughly with clean water and dry with a soft cloth to prevent water spots.
- The Veritek material has no surface coating to chip or crack and is resistant to mold and mildew, simplifying cleaning.
- Avoid using abrasive cleaners, scouring pads, or harsh chemicals (e.g., acetone, paint thinner, strong acids/bases) as these can damage the finish.
6.2 Stain Removal
- For stubborn stains, a paste of baking soda and water can be gently applied and then rinsed.
- For more difficult stains, consult the Swanstone website for specific cleaning recommendations for Veritek surfaces.
7. Troubleshooting
This section addresses common issues you might encounter with your laundry sink.
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Water Leakage | Loose plumbing connections; damaged seals. | Check and tighten all water supply and drain connections. Inspect seals and replace if damaged. |
| Slow Drainage | Drain clog; partially obstructed P-trap. | Remove the drain stopper and clear any debris. If necessary, disassemble and clean the P-trap. Use a plumbing snake for deeper clogs. |
| Sink is Unstable | Legs not securely fastened; uneven floor. | Ensure all four metal legs are tightly secured to the sink tub. Adjust leg levelers (if present) or shim legs to stabilize on an uneven floor. |
8. Specifications
- Model Number: MF0000FM.001
- Material: Veritek
- Color: White
- Product Dimensions (L x W x H): 21.63 x 23.03 x 32.94 inches
- Item Weight: 28 pounds
- Mounting Type: Floor Mount
- Faucet Holes: Pre-drilled 4-inch centers
- Legs: Four metal legs included
- Drain: Installed drain
- Special Features: Will not mold or mildew, no surface coating to chip or crack
